Transaction 3e5bbbb123618cbed581ac32aab75e32226d673a6881dcb7e340ea4201580d9d
1 Input
-
21580538f159a4b42512868e206ca87a30a51068145a50b91b7fcf6428882b49:31
OP_DATA_48(48) 4402205234399f828a386e293efe30973bd67b80442edcf90ab76d960387cc140a5e6802203f7cfe025ddcc711683a01OP_RIGHT(129)
1 Outputs
- 3e5bbbb123618cbed581ac32aab75e32226d673a6881dcb7e340ea4201580d9d:0
value 99883
address 1Kxgu4pNATPTEcYg9gEf2fdL1dPvDZRV4G